Output e4cf0cc151fe2909569a4aa4c06df456a17d1cdcfd707a77aa6ea0d10003bd33:1

value
6969751666761
script pubkey
OP_0 OP_PUSHBYTES_20 bad4b62f27e998cee02f0ceb0d302e711543b3d5
address
tb1qht2tvte8axvvacp0pn4s6vpwwy258v7444qjag
transaction
e4cf0cc151fe2909569a4aa4c06df456a17d1cdcfd707a77aa6ea0d10003bd33
confirmations
189787
spent
true